When I first picked up the Shearwater Peregrine, I understood immediately why experienced divers recommend it so highly for beginners. The bright 2.2-inch color display is readable in murky conditions and bright sunlight alike, which matters when you are focusing on your dive rather than squinting at numbers. Two buttons with a state-aware menu system make navigation intuitive without overwhelming new users with options they do not need yet.
Reddit users consistently praise the Peregrine for its “just works” reliability. One diver mentioned using it for 50 dives without any issues, and the battery genuinely lasts through multiple day trips on a single charge. The Bluetooth connectivity syncs with the Shearwater app, letting you review dive profiles and graphs on your phone after each dive. For beginners building their skills, having that data available helps accelerate learning.

What sets the Peregrine apart for beginners is how it handles the transition from recreational to advanced diving. You start with air and nitrox modes, but the same device grows with you if you pursue technical training later. Vibration alerts for safety stops mean you do not need to watch the computer constantly, which reduces stress during your early dives. The two-button interface responds confidently even with thick dive gloves, and the stainless steel buttons feel durable enough for years of regular use.
Critics mention the screen scratches without a protective film, so budget $15-20 for a quality screen protector. The lack of air integration is notable if you plan to monitor tank pressure, though beginners often start without that feature anyway. The Cressi Leonardo 2.0 is the dive computer I recommend most often to beginners who ask about value. With over 3500 reviews on Amazon and a consistent 4.3-star rating, this Italian-made computer has proven itself in real diving conditions worldwide. Our team found that the single-button interface removes almost all the intimidation factor for new users. You scroll through modes and settings with one button, which dive instructors consistently praise as “can’t go wrong” simple.
During open water courses, many students appreciate how the Leonardo 2.0 feels similar to rental gear they trained with, just with better features. The 44mm display shows large numbers that are readable underwater, and the deep stop function adds an extra margin of safety for newer divers. Adjustable FO2 settings from 21% to 50% let you use enriched air nitrox as you progress, and the CNS oxygen toxicity indicator keeps track of your cumulative exposure. Battery replacement is straightforward with a standard CR2430 cell available at any pharmacy or electronics store.

Forum discussions reveal that Reddit users specifically value the Leonardo 2.0 as a backup computer or for travel because it is simple enough to operate without referencing the manual constantly. One diver mentioned using it for two years across 150 dives without any reliability issues. The USB and infrared connectivity requires a separate cable (not included), but compatible apps for iOS and Android let you download and analyze your dive logs after the fact.
The main drawbacks are size and backlight brightness. The Leonardo 2.0 runs larger than some competitors, which beginners with smaller wrists might find bulky. The backlight works but is not as vivid as premium models in low-light conditions. Wrist band quality is adequate but not exceptional, though replacement bands are inexpensive. The Suunto Zoop Novo has been the go-to recommendation at dive schools for years, and after testing it myself, I understand why instructors trust it for beginners. The plug-and-play simplicity means students can focus on buoyancy and air consumption rather than fighting with complicated menus. Forum discussions confirm that dive instructors consistently recommend the Zoop Novo as the best starting point for new divers because it works reliably without requiring much technical knowledge.
My team found the large numbers on the Zoop Novo display genuinely easy to read underwater, even in moderate current or reduced visibility. The backlit screen activates with one button press and stays readable in most conditions you will encounter as a beginner. With operating modes for air, nitrox, gauge, and freedom diving, this computer covers everything recreational divers need without features that only confuse new users. The 330-foot maximum depth rating handles every recreational dive scenario, and the user-replaceable CR2450 battery lasts through many dives before needing attention.
During a recent check dive with a new student, the Zoop Novo displayed depth, time, and no-decompression limits clearly throughout the entire dive. The audible alarms were loud enough to hear through a regulator, which gave the student confidence that they would not miss critical safety information. One feature our team appreciated was how the computer resets quickly between dives, making multi-dive days less stressful to manage.
The manual that comes with the Suunto Zoop Novo is notoriously difficult to follow, and several users report spending too much time figuring out basic settings. Online video tutorials fill this gap better than the printed instructions. Some reviewers mention sensor inconsistencies, though these appear to be isolated cases rather than systematic failures. The connecting cable for data transfer is sold separately and the purchasing process is confusing, so budget for that additional cost if you want to log your dives digitally.

Selecting your first dive computer involves weighing several factors that matter more or less depending on your diving goals and local conditions. Our team evaluated these computers across dimensions that beginners consistently report as important in forum discussions and real user reviews.
Underwater visibility varies dramatically depending on your typical dive locations. In clear tropical water, almost any display works well, but darker quarries, freshwater lakes, or murky conditions demand the brightest screens. The Shearwater Peregrine leads in display quality with its 2.2-inch backlit LCD, while the Cressi Raffaello impresses with its high-contrast rectangular screen. If you dive primarily in challenging conditions, prioritize screen quality over other features.
Rechargeable lithium batteries in the Shearwater Peregrine offer convenience and 30-hour runtime, while user-replaceable coin cell batteries in models like the Cressi Leonardo 2.0 and Suunto Zoop Novo provide backup flexibility during extended travel. Forum discussions highlight that Reddit users particularly value replaceable batteries for international dive trips where charging opportunities may be limited. Consider how you typically dive when choosing battery type.
Dive instructors often recommend computers that use algorithms matching what they teach in courses. The Buhlmann ZH-L16C algorithm appears in Mares Puck Pro Ultra and Mares Puck 4, while RGBM algorithms are used in Cressi models. Both are proven safe for recreational diving, but some instructors prefer students use the same algorithm family they learned on to reduce confusion during decompression calculations.
Wireless tank pressure monitoring adds convenience but also complexity and cost. The Suunto D5 includes wireless tank pressure, while the Shearwater Peregrine requires the TX model for air integration. Beginners frequently start without air integration and add it later as they develop skills, so this is not essential for first computers but becomes more valuable as you advance.
Most recreational diving certifications (PADI, SSI, NAUI) accept any dive computer that meets certain basic standards, but specific algorithms and features are not required. If your dive school has preferences based on what they train on, starting with that same model reduces adjustment time during courses. The Suunto Zoop Novo remains popular at dive schools worldwide specifically because instructors find it simple to teach with.
If you travel frequently for diving, weight, battery type, and durability matter significantly. User-replaceable batteries avoid airline restrictions on lithium batteries that some destinations enforce. The Cressi Leonardo 2.0 and Suunto Zoop Novo are frequently mentioned in forum discussions as preferred travel computers because they work reliably without charging infrastructure. Compact models like the Cressi Goa fit better in luggage and work as everyday watches, reducing the total gear you need to pack.

Yes, a dive computer is worth it for beginners. These devices track nitrogen absorption and calculate safe no-decompression limits in real time, preventing decompression sickness more effectively than dive tables alone. For beginners building good diving habits, a computer reduces mental load underwater and provides feedback that accelerates skill development. Most certified instructors recommend using one for every recreational dive.
